Step-by-Step Furnace Installation Process
Understanding the installation process can help you feel more confident in your decision. Our approach is systematic, transparent, and focused on minimizing disruption to your daily routine. Here’s what you can expect when BAEHR Heating & Air handles your furnace installation:
Initial Consultation and Assessment: We start with an on-site visit to your home in Truckee, Lincoln, or Wildwood. During this phase, our technician will inspect your current heating system, evaluate your home’s layout, and discuss your specific comfort preferences and budget. We’ll answer all your questions and provide clear recommendations tailored to your needs.
System Selection and Quote: Based on the assessment, we'll present you with a selection of suitable furnace models. We'll explain the features, efficiency ratings, and benefits of each. Once you've made your choice, you'll receive a detailed, transparent quote outlining all costs involved, with no hidden fees.
Scheduling and Preparation: We work with your schedule to find a convenient installation date. On the day of installation, our team will arrive promptly, prepared with all necessary tools and equipment. We take precautions to protect your home, including using drop cloths to keep work areas clean.
Old Furnace Removal: Our technicians will carefully disconnect and remove your old furnace. We ensure proper disposal of the old unit, adhering to environmental regulations.
New Furnace Installation: This is the core of the process. Our experts meticulously install the new furnace, connecting it to your existing ductwork, gas lines, and electrical supply. This includes:
Mounting the new unit securely.
Connecting and sealing all ductwork for optimal airflow.
Installing or upgrading the thermostat for precise temperature control.
Ensuring proper venting and flue pipe connections.
Connecting gas lines (for gas furnaces) and electrical wiring according to safety codes.
System Testing and Calibration: Once installed, we thoroughly test the entire system to ensure it’s operating correctly and efficiently. We check for proper airflow, correct thermostat function, safety controls, and any potential leaks. We calibrate the system for optimal performance and energy savings.
Final Walkthrough and Cleanup: We don't consider the job done until you're completely satisfied. Our technician will walk you through the new system's operation, explain maintenance tips, and answer any remaining questions. We then clean up the work area, leaving your home as tidy as we found it.

Deciding Between Furnace Replacement and Repair: A Quick Guide
The "repair vs. replace" dilemma is a common one for homeowners facing furnace issues. Making the right choice can save you money, improve comfort, and prevent future headaches. Here's a quick guide to help you decide:
Consider Repair When:
Age: Your furnace is relatively new (typically less than 10-12 years old). Modern furnaces are built to last 15-20 years or more with proper maintenance.
Minor Issues: The problem is a simple fix, like a clogged filter, a faulty ignitor, or a minor sensor issue.
Infrequent Breakdowns: The furnace has been reliable up until this point, and this is an isolated incident.
Cost of Repair: The repair cost is less than 30-50% of the cost of a new furnace.
Consider Replacement When:
Age: Your furnace is old (over 15-20 years for most models). Older units are simply less efficient and more prone to breakdowns.
Frequent Breakdowns: You're calling for repairs multiple times a year, or the issues are becoming progressively more serious. The cumulative cost of repairs can quickly exceed the value of a new system.
Declining Efficiency: Your energy bills are steadily climbing, even with regular maintenance. Older furnaces operate at lower AFUE ratings, meaning they convert less fuel into usable heat. A new high-efficiency model can significantly cut energy costs in areas like Truckee with its long heating season.
Major Component Failure: If the heat exchanger is cracked, the blower motor is failing, or the control board needs replacing, these are often expensive repairs that might not be worth it for an older unit.
Inconsistent Heating: Your home in Loomis or Auburn has cold spots, or the furnace struggles to maintain a comfortable temperature throughout all rooms.
Safety Concerns: Your furnace is emitting strange odors, making unusual noises (like grinding or banging), or producing a yellow pilot light (for gas furnaces), which can indicate dangerous carbon monoxide leaks.
Remodeling/Renovation: If you're undertaking a major home renovation, it's often an opportune time to upgrade your HVAC system to match new insulation, windows, or floor plans, optimizing overall efficiency and comfort.

Seasonal and Climatic Considerations:
The diverse climate zones within our service area necessitate a tailored approach to furnace selection and installation:
Truckee and High Sierra Regions: This area experiences significant snowfall and prolonged, very cold winters. Furnaces here need to be robust, highly efficient (often higher AFUE ratings are recommended), and capable of consistent performance in freezing temperatures. Proper venting for snow accumulation and ensuring sufficient insulation are critical considerations for homes in Truckee.
Loomis, Wildwood, Auburn, Lincoln, Grass Valley, and Nevada City: These cities, located in the Sierra Nevada foothills and Central Valley fringes, have a Mediterranean climate with hot, dry summers and cool, wet winters. While not as extreme as Truckee, winter heating is essential. Furnaces must be efficient enough to handle consistent cold snaps, and system sizing considers both heating and potential for integrated cooling solutions if desired. Air filtration is also a key consideration due to summer wildfire smoke in these regions, which can affect overall HVAC performance.
